1. Gold Mountain Golf Club

Course Type: Public
Number of Holes: 36
Course Length: Varies
PAR: 72

Gold Mountain Golf Club, with its two championship courses – Olympic and Cascade, is a golfing gem in Bremerton. As a public golf club, it provides a welcoming environment for golfers of all skill levels. The courses showcase the natural beauty of the region, with fairways winding through lush greenery and offering stunning views. 2. Rolling Hills Golf Course

Course Type: Public
Number of Holes: 18
Course Length: Varies
PAR: 72

Rolling Hills Golf Course is a public course that perfectly complements the golfing scene in Bremerton. Known for its well-maintained fairways and strategic layout, this course offers an enjoyable yet challenging golfing experience. The picturesque setting and friendly atmosphere make Rolling Hills a favorite among locals and visitors alike.
